Fresh Pleats & Crisp Morning Air
Chloé Signature completely redefined how the world views rose perfumes. Instead of the dusty, heavy, or vintage rose profiles of the past, this juice treats the flower with ultra-modern hyper-cleanliness. It is soapy, light, and brilliantly crisp—the ultimate luxury translation of fresh, premium soap bars.

The Fragrance Pyramid: A Journey in Three Stages
The Opening (Top Note): Pink Peony, Freesia, & Lychee. The first spray hits with a watery, tart brightness. The exotic sweetness of lychee perfectly balances the sharp, green crispness of freesia and peony, making the opening feel incredibly wet and dew-covered.
The Heart (Heart Note): Damascena Rose, Magnolia, & Lily-of-the-Valley. As the fruity top notes evaporate, the signature heart layer blooms. It is a pristine, pale pink bouquet. The rose here is velvety and fresh, while lily-of-the-valley gives it that iconic, clean, high-end laundry detergent structure.
The Dry Down (Base Note): Virginia Cedarwood & Radiant Amber. The baseline keeps the clean theme running seamlessly. Instead of turning heavy or dark, a dry, architectural cedarwood grounds the composition, wrapped in a soft, sheer amber veil that grips your skin like an expensive silk slip.

The Presentation: The bottle design is an architectural icon. It features a heavy, square glass flacon covered in delicate, vertical pleats that mimic a Chloé blouse. The metal collar is plated in pure silver, finished with a chic, hand-tied grosgrain ribbon in a muted beige hue. (Note: Because it's real silver, the collar will naturally oxidize over time, giving it a cool, vintage patina).
Performance & Technical Assessment
Sillage & Projection: Moderate to Strong. Do not let the "clean soap" vibe fool you—this formula is a powerhouse. It leaves a distinct, airy trail behind you as you move, floating beautifully through high-ceilinged spaces without ever turning suffocating.
Longevity: 7 to 8 Hours. For a fresh floral profile, the longevity is phenomenal. The clean musks and cedar fixatives fuse exceptionally well with skin chemistry, and if sprayed onto hair or clothes, it will easily linger until the next morning.
